
Anaheim Arsenal Awarded Three Allocation Players

ANAHEIM, Calif. (Nov. 4, 2008) - Cedric Bozeman and T.J. Cummings, both former UCLA basketball standouts, and Ayinde Ubaka, formerly a California Golden Bear, have been allocated to the Anaheim Arsenal for the 2008-09 season.
Bozeman appeared in 23 games with five starts for the Atlanta Hawks, an NBA affiliate of the Arsenal, during the 2006-07 NBA season. At UCLA, he led the Bruins to the 2006 NCAA Tournament championship as a senior and started all 28 games and led the Pac-10 with 5.54 assists per game during his junior season. Bozeman played high school basketball at Mater Dei High School in Santa Ana, where he was a McDonald's All-American.
Cummings, the son of NBA great Terry Cummings, was a third round draft pick of the Albuquerque Thunderbirds in 2005. He averaged 12.6 points and 6.4 rebounds per game en route to winning the NBA D-League Championship as a rookie with the Thunderbirds. Cummings played in Korea last season.
Ubaka earned first team All-Pac-10 honors as a junior at Cal and was named honorable mention All-Conference as a senior. He played for the Charlotte Bobcats 2007 Summer League team in Orlando.
The three allocation players will join local tryout invitee Jason Harris and returning players Mike Efevberha, Noel Felix, and Mario Boggan when training camp begins on November 14.
The Arsenal will hold its 2008 NBA Development League Draft party at National Sports Grill at 450 N. State College Blvd. tomorrow afternoon. The eighth annual draft will air live on NBA TV and be streamed online beginning at 4:00 p.m.
